Output 89d704f99f9043f7515e14b27f37858f226519c7763f8e34d19120f3eb97e145:1

value
410000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98ca51450067ea7a9a2a0fd76e60ab3a8d6d66b2 OP_EQUAL
address
3Fctzxx85FoUJ6i1yhUbKWbYDJtnqfdyeG
transaction
89d704f99f9043f7515e14b27f37858f226519c7763f8e34d19120f3eb97e145
spent
true